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Bennetts tree-kangaroo | Large Beech Argent |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Chordata (Chordates) | Arthropoda (Arthropods)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Insecta (Insects) |
| Order | Diprotodontia (Marsupials) |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ths) |
| Family | Macropodidae (Kangaroos) | Argyresthiidae |
| Genus | Dendrolagus | Argyresthia |
| Species | Dendrolagus bennettianus | Argyresthia semitestacella |
